検索

ホームページ  >  に質問  >  本文

JavaScript - Laravel と Vue を使用するときにフロントエンドとバックエンドの開発を完全に分離する方法

これは最も基本的な質問ですが、私は独学で勉強しており、関連する経験はありません。偉い人たちが気を悪くしないことを願っています...

Laravel5.4 + vue2。

Laravel には一連の vue 開発メソッドが付属していますが、フロントエンド コードは resource/assets ディレクトリに記述され、mix を通じて public ディレクトリに組み込まれます。ただし、このアプローチには分離も必要です。ここでバックエンド コードを記述し、vue-cli を使用してそこにスキャフォールディングを構築し、そのスキャフォールディングの下にフロントエンド コードを記述します。記述後、dist が生成されます。 dist を直接コピーしてデプロイします。

そのような要件は達成されるべきでしょうか? 私も多くのオープンソース デモを検索しましたが、このようなものではありませんでした。

黄舟黄舟2752日前951

全員に返信(4)返信します

  • 黄舟

    黄舟2017-05-16 13:07:52

    メーデーの退屈から作ったので、見てください
    github

    返事
    0
  • 某草草

    某草草2017-05-16 13:07:52

    これは、現在、弊社の場合、API の作成に Laravel を使用しており、vue フロントエンド チームの同僚が API ドキュメントを介してインターフェイスを呼び出す役割を担っています。 。この方法はモバイルプロジェクトに適しています

    返事
    0
  • 我想大声告诉你

    我想大声告诉你2017-05-16 13:07:52

    はい、larvael または yii フレームワークを使用する場合でも、フロントエンドとバックエンドの分離方法は、バックエンドが JSON データを返す API を提供することです。 Vue はフロントエンドとして使用され、最初に開発を開始するときは、モック データを使用してバックエンドから返されるインターフェイス データをシミュレートできます。インターフェイスの準備ができたら、バックエンドによって提供された URL へのすべてのリクエストを置き換えます。

    返事
    0
  • 伊谢尔伦

    伊谢尔伦2017-05-16 13:07:52

    インターフェイスドキュメントを作成し、バックエンドを実装し、フロントエンドを呼び出します

    返事
    0
  • キャンセル返事